The legacy of Zardaxt is a tapestry woven into the very fabric of human spirituality. Echoes of his revelations can be heard in the concepts of Heaven and Hell, the final judgment, the savior born of a virgin, and the ultimate triumph of light over darkness—themes that would later permeate Judaism, Christianity, and Islam. He was the first to frame history as a linear narrative: a creation, a struggle, and an eventual, glorious restoration.
